We invite applications for a PhD position in the 4-year research project PAST, funded by the Dutch Research Council. Project PAST, “A proxy-model alliance to decode storms in warmer climates”, aims to quantify the occurrence of storms over western Europe during warmer climates. PAST develops the first reconstructions of storms in the geological past using fossil shells, produces new, high-resolution computer models of the warm Last Interglacial period, and synthesises these approaches through advanced statistics. The PhD candidate will lead biological growth experiments with live molluscs at the Royal Netherlands Institute for Sea Research (NIOZ), analyse shells in the NIGEL geochemistry lab, and apply knowledge to reconstruct storm distributions during the Last Interglacial period using fossil shells from the Netherlands, Canary Islands and the Azores.
